I know there are several comments on this song but I'd like to give my own interpretation linked with the video itself (I haven't been able to read all the comments so it's quite possible that someone ever wrote the same as me). First of all I agree with some points I have read in the top comments like the criticism of narrator and that sort of hate he feels and wishes with to punish the ones he loathes, and after having watched the video I think I've reached out a conclusion. At first he pleads the Karma Police for arresting/punishing that girl and that boy he hates because of his reasons (I think that's not the point of the song actually), and he also talks about what will happen to the ones that bother him. (I think that in that term, the Karma Police is like his ego and his strong personality he relies on when he's down and wishes he could do something to solve the situation he's in or disturbed him). Then, he seems defeated, wrecked, as if his pleas hadn't had the result he expected because his hate has tucked into his mind and all he can feel are vengeance wishes. At the end, when the "For a minute there..." starts I think is a representation of how he let his mind drive him to his own destruction due to he focused a lot on hating and not ignoring what made him feel bad. Therefore, the meaning of the song in my honest opinion is how you can be led by your ego and hate to your self-destruction and I link it with the video because there's no one with him in the car and he's not driving so "the driver" could be his own mind as I've said before and he's sitting in the back watching his pleas be fulfiled. About the self-destruction point I thought that as a cause of the gasoline smeared by the car (his mind) across the road (the time he spent wishing punishment to the ones he hates) and the match the man hides and throws into the road burning the gasoline he smeared when the man realised he caught him in his worst moment when he's worn out by his own hate. And, to finish with, the burning scene with the car driving backwards is like the attempt to quit from your own hate but it's too late because to turned into the worst of you and there's nothing left to do but die with your own mind. So, Thom was trying to teach us not to be covered by your hate and let the things of life be and not get destroyed by your own bad wishes. |
